The Process of a Law

The process of a law:

First, an idea comes into parliament, the government, opposition or people that may be interested.  That idea is turned into a bill which will be written down as a draft.  Now the bill has its first reading in Parliment which is the house of representatives and there are about 120 representatives. After that, the bill is sent to the select committee. The select Committee studies the bill carefully, any interested people can submit ideas on the bill to this committee. After going through the bill, it is sent back to the parliament for its second reading. There's another vote. The bill is voted clause by clause which is called the "House in Committee" stage. The bill is then read to the parliament for the third time and another vote is taken. Lastly, the bill is taken to the Governor-General. The Governor-General makes her decision if she agrees she signs the bill if not the bill is sent back to the select committee.

Migration model


Migration model shows the movement between two countries which are Tokelau and  New Zealand.  There are 2 reasons why the people of Tokelau is moving away from their homeland. Push reason is when you have to leave your homeland for a negative reason like having less money or climate change. Pull Reason is a when you leave for a good reason such as looking for education.

The significance of ANZAC

ANZAC day is a special day where we commemorate those who had sadly died in the war. This ceremony is held on the 25 of April because it was the day that the Austrailian and New Zealand army corps lay foot on Gallipoli. Services are held at dawn because in battles dawn was the perfect time to attack the enemy. Poppies and Biscuits are the main symbols of ANZAC because during the war the only plants that grew were poppies and biscuits were made by the soldier's wives. ANZAC is not only remembering those who fought in the war but most importantly it's a respectful time where we actually thank those man for risking their lives for us.
